SSOE is looking to hire a Sr. Project Manager to join our team with a facilities design-build environment. This person will provide engineering design project management for a portfolio of projects from initial concept through startup. The projects this person will be engaged on will range in size, scope, and complexity; no two projects are alike, and each will bring its own unique challenge and solution. Partnering with our seasoned project teams, this person will identify, understand, and manage the scope of work, schedule, and budget of various design packages. This person will also coordinate with various disciplines within the organization (architectural, electrical, mechanical, process/chemical, structural, etc.) and will be an integral part of problem-solving complex design challenges. This position will be a hybrid position, requiring you to provide occasional onsite work and be located in the Hillsboro, OR area. Remote work arrangements for this role are not available.
